What is Double Glazing?
Double glazing consists of 2 panes of glass separated by a sealed air or gas area. This style substantially enhances thermal insulation and decreases sound pollution compared to single-pane windows. However, factors like weather, aging, and physical impacts can result in typical issues that demand repairs.
Typical Issues with Double Glazing
Here's a breakdown of the most regular problems that can accompany double-glazed windows:
| Issue | Description | Trigger | Prospective Repair |
|---|---|---|---|
| Condensation | Moisture build-up in between the glass panes | Seal failure or harmed spacer bars | Replace the seal or unit |
| Drafts | Cold air ingress around the window frame | Degeneration of seals | Resealing or changing seals |
| Broken Seals | Air or moisture caught between the panes | Aging, effect, or poor installation | Full replacement of the unit |
| Cracked Glass | Noticeable fractures impacting visual appeals and efficiency | Effect or thermal stress | Glass replacement |
| Foggy Windows | Hazy appearance, reducing presence | Moisture between panes | Replacement of the sealed unit |
| Misalignment | Difficulty in opening or closing the window | Settling of your home or use | Realignment or changes |

Maintenance Tips for Double Glazing
Routine upkeep of double-glazed windows can prevent the requirement for costly repairs in the future. Here is a list of useful upkeep pointers:
- Regular Cleaning: Clean window frames and glass routinely to avoid dirt accumulation that might compromise seals.
- Examine Seals: Check the seals for any indications of wear and tear; replace them if they look compromised.
- Look for Drafts: Perform an air leak test to recognize any drafts, and resolve them quickly.
- Display Condensation: Keep an eye out for condensation problems in between panes, and act as soon as they happen.
- Oil Mechanisms: Lubricate moving parts such as hinges and handles to make sure smooth operation.
FAQ About Double Glazing Repairs
1. Just how much does it cost to repair double glazing?
Expenses vary based upon the seriousness of the damage and the kind of repair needed. Basic repairs might cost as low as ₤ 100, while complete replacements can range from ₤ 500 to ₤ 1,500.

Yes, fogged double glazing can frequently be repaired by changing the sealed unit. Sometimes, defogging services are provided, however these may not always be long-term solutions.
3. For how long do double-glazed windows last?
With correct care and maintenance, double-glazed windows can last in between 20 to 35 years. Nevertheless, this lifespan can be reduced by ecological factors and bad setup.
4. Is it worth repairing double-glazed windows?
Usually, if the damage is small and the windows are relatively brand-new, repairs are worth it. If the units are older or suffer considerable damage, replacement might be more cost-effective.
5. What are the signs I require double glazing repairs?
Common indications consist of condensation between panes, drafts, difficulty opening or closing windows, and noticeable fractures or damage on the glass.
